Believing in God

Believing in God is one of the easiest things to say and one of the hardest things to do. It is much easier to say well I believe in God on a Sunday and then the rest of the week you forget about Him. But that is not how God works. He is always there and He always will be. The God that exists today is the same God that existed 2,000 years ago is still same the God that exists today. He never changed, we have. We have forgotten how mighty He is. We have forgotten that when we do something that goes against God there are consequences. Look at Jeremiah, he was not able to marry or have children because he disobeyed God. Isaiah ran through the streets naked for three years. Saul who became Paul gave it all to God and gave up his status, money, power, rank he had in the Sanhedrin, and getting married or having children. He gave it all up for God. That is what we need to remember and that is what we have forgotten. We do not fear God like he was feared 2,000 years ago. We have forgotten about Him.
When you receive and unexpected job promotion, a bonus check, or something good that happens in your life do you thank God or do you just think boy I am lucky. Luck doesn't have anything to do with it. It is all God. It always has been. So when you get those promotions, a bonus check, or good things that happen in your life give God the praise and thanks that He deserves.
